#57c55d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#57c55d is composed of 34.1% red, 77.3%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.8%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 123.3 degrees, a saturation of 48.7% and a lightness of 55.7%. #57c55d color hex could be obtained by blending #aeffba with #008b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#57c55d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020703 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#57c55d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b918b is the less saturated color, while #23f92f is the most saturated one.
